Chicken manure, rich in organic matter and essential nutrients such as nitrogen, phosphorus, and potassium, is a valuable natural fertilizer for improving soil quality. These nutrients promote plant growth, enhance soil moisture retention, and support microbial activity. However, using untreated chicken manure poses significant risks, including pathogens, parasites, and unpleasant odors, which can harm crops and the environment.
To address these challenges, advanced composting machines play a crucial role in transforming chicken manure into high-quality organic fertilizer. These machines not only eliminate harmful bacteria and parasites through high-temperature composting but also maximize nutrient preservation, contributing to sustainable agriculture.
Bolong’s composting machines utilize a streamlined, automated process to convert chicken manure into nutrient-rich compost. The steps include:
Collection and Pre-Treatment: Chicken manure is collected and fed into the composting machine. Pre-treatment processes such as shredding and mixing ensure uniformity, which is essential for microbial activity.
Moisture and C/N Ratio Adjustment: Proper moisture levels and a balanced carbon-to-nitrogen (C/N) ratio are critical for effective composting. Composting tanks by Bolong only need to ensure that the chicken manure is kept below 70% moisture for quality fermentation.
Aerobic Fermentation: The composting machine facilitates aerobic fermentation, during which microorganisms break down organic matter into stable humus. This phase generates high temperatures, effectively killing pathogens and parasites.
Turning and Ventilation: Automated turning and aeration systems ensure optimal oxygen supply and heat distribution. This prevents overheating, which can lead to nutrient loss, and maintains a steady decomposition process.
Odor Control: Odor management is a common challenge during composting. Bolong’s machines employ biological deodorization systems that use specialized microorganisms and absorbent materials to minimize odors, ensuring a cleaner and more environmentally friendly operation.
Screening of Final Product: After fermentation, the composting machine separates mature compost from partially decomposed materials. This ensures the quality and consistency of the final product.
Packaging and Storage: The finished compost is then packaged and stored for use in agriculture, landscaping, and other applications, fully utilizing chicken manure as a resource.
The effectiveness of composting varies depending on the type of chicken manure used. Layer chicken manure typically has higher nitrogen content than broiler manure, which accelerates decomposition and supports higher composting temperatures. This leads to faster pathogen elimination and organic matter breakdown.
Broiler chicken manure, on the other hand, contains more moisture and requires additional carbon sources such as straw or sawdust to balance the C/N ratio. Without these adjustments, excessive moisture can impede aeration, slowing the composting process. In comparison, layer chicken manure is easier to process and provides better control over composting conditions.
